A great brown and white Historical Staffordshire plate. The design shows a group of people and their dogs sitting in a park with the City Hall of New York in the background. Made by Charles Meigh c. 1832-1850 "City Hall of New York" is part of the "American Cities and Scenery Series". Each plate measure 10 inches across.
